Output 91cfcb60121ca84cf5f8236e2a65af47de4294e06a1c26ce77eef638dcdc6101:0

value
20500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1600768255f6d431655289b06c1a3a647dd34990 OP_EQUAL
address
33hMLvpQwGnZ6kHJS1tWS7Yz5YbmAcMHCQ
transaction
91cfcb60121ca84cf5f8236e2a65af47de4294e06a1c26ce77eef638dcdc6101
spent
true